  1. First Friday Art Walk:
    First Friday Art Walk features local art galleries opening their doors for a monthly showcase. This event encourages artists to exhibit their work while providing a platform for cultural expression. The St. Augustine Art Association hosts this event, where attendees can stroll through the historic district and enjoy various forms of art, from paintings to sculptures. Each month draws different artists and themes, highlighting the city’s evolving art scene.

  2. Music by the Sea:
    Music by the Sea is a weekly concert series held at the St. Augustine Beach Pier Park. Local bands perform various genres, from rock to reggae, creating a lively atmosphere. The community gathers to enjoy live music while picnicking or dancing by the ocean. Attendees bring their own chairs and blankets, contributing to a welcoming environment for both residents and tourists.

  3. Historic Walking Tours:
    Historic Walking Tours offer a chance to explore St. Augustine’s rich history. Guided tours cover significant landmarks and tell stories from the city’s past, including its founding in 1565. Knowledgeable guides provide insights into the architecture and culture of this ancient city, making this experience educational as well as enjoyable.

  1. Live Music at the Plaza de la Constitución:
    Live music at the Plaza de la Constitución occurs regularly in the heart of St. Augustine. This venue frequently hosts free concerts featuring local musicians and bands, creating a vibrant atmosphere for community gathering. The events are usually held in the evenings, especially on weekends, making them accessible to a larger audience. The Plaza serves as a cultural hub, reflecting the local music scene and connecting residents and tourists.

  2. St. Augustine Music Festival:
    The St. Augustine Music Festival is an annual event dedicated to classical music. This festival features a variety of performances by accomplished musicians and is entirely free to attend. It showcases both local and international talent, offering attendees a diverse musical experience. The festival promotes cultural appreciation and enhances St. Augustine’s reputation as a historical and artistic destination.

  3. First Friday Arts Walk:
    The First Friday Arts Walk is a monthly event that allows art galleries and local artists in St. Augustine to open their doors and showcase their work. This event often includes live music throughout the downtown area. Attendees can enjoy an evening of art, music, and community engagement without any entry cost, fostering a supportive atmosphere for local artists.

How Can You Stay Updated on Future Free Events in St. Augustine?

You can stay updated on future free events in St. Augustine by regularly checking local websites, utilizing social media, subscribing to newsletters, visiting community boards, and engaging with local organizations.

  • Local websites: Websites like the City of St. Augustine’s official tourism page and community calendars often list upcoming events. These platforms provide detailed information about free events including dates, locations, and descriptions, ensuring you don’t miss out on any activities.

  • Social media: Follow local St. Augustine organizations and event pages on platforms like Facebook and Instagram. Many events are promoted through social media, often with real-time updates and community engagement. This allows you to hear about events as they are announced.

  • Newsletters: Subscribe to newsletters from local tourism boards or event organizers. These newsletters typically include announcements about upcoming events, special offers, and highlights on local happenings.

  • Community boards: Visit local libraries, community centers, and coffee shops where community boards display notices of free events. These physical boards often feature flyers and posters that may not be listed online.

  • Local organizations: Engage with local non-profits, art councils, and civic organizations. Many of these groups host free events and activities, and they often have their own communication channels or online presence that you can follow.
